🚇 🗺️ Getting There
Olympiapark is easily accessible via public transportation. Take the U3 subway line to the 'Olympiazentrum' station. Buses and trams also serve the area. Using public transport is highly recommended to avoid paid parking.
Yes, there are parking facilities available, but they are paid. For a more convenient and cost-effective experience, public transport is often preferred by visitors.
Absolutely! Olympiapark is designed for walking and cycling. Many visitors enjoy leisurely strolls or bike rides to explore the expansive grounds and unique architecture.
Yes, Olympiapark is an excellent destination for a day trip from Munich city center. It offers a variety of attractions and activities that can easily fill a day.
The park is quite large, so comfortable walking shoes are a must. You can also rent bikes or use the park's internal transport options for longer distances. Checking a park map beforehand is helpful.
🎫 🎫 Tickets & Entry
Entry to Olympiapark itself is generally free. However, specific attractions within the park, such as the Sea Life Center or stadium tours, require separate tickets.
Olympiapark is generally open year-round. However, individual attractions and venues within the park have their own specific opening hours, which can vary. It's best to check the official website for the most up-to-date information.
While the park grounds are free to enter, attractions like the Sea Life Center have admission fees. Guided tours and event tickets will also incur costs. Check individual attraction websites for pricing.
Yes, guided tours are available that offer insights into the park's history, architecture, and the Olympic Games. These tours often cover the Olympic Stadium and other key facilities.
Yes, tickets for concerts, festivals, and other events held at Olympiapark can typically be booked online through the official Olympiapark website or authorized ticketing partners.
🎫 🏞️ Onsite Experience
Key attractions include the Olympic Stadium, the Olympic Tower (for panoramic views), Sea Life Munich, the Olympic Hall (for events), and the beautiful park grounds with lakes and hills like Olympiaberg.
Yes, Olympiapark offers a variety of activities suitable for families, including open spaces for play, the Sea Life Center, and seasonal events. The park's vastness allows for plenty of exploration.
Olympiapark is renowned for its unique 'tent roof' architecture designed by Frei Otto, which was groundbreaking for its time. The structures are a significant draw for architecture enthusiasts.
Definitely! The park features serene pond-side benches, walking paths, and green spaces perfect for relaxation and enjoying nature amidst the city.
Visitors can enjoy walking, cycling, attending concerts and festivals, visiting the Sea Life Center, or simply picnicking in the green areas. The Olympic pool is also used for exercise.
